Description
Description: The eBio3C7 antibody reacts with mouse CD25, the 55 kDa interleukin-2 receptor a chain (IL-2Ra). CD25 is expressed by early progenitors of the T and B lineage as well as by activated mature T and B lymphocytes. By itself, CD25 binds IL-2 only with low affinity. However, CD25 associates with CD122 (IL-2 receptor beta chain) and CD132 (common gamma chain) to form the high affinity IL-2 receptor. Binding of IL-2 to both the high and low affinity classes of the IL-2 receptor is inhibited by the 3C7 antibody. CD25 plays a role in lymphocyte differentiation and activation/proliferation. The epitopes recognized by eBio3C7, PC61.5 and eBio7D4 are all different allowing for depletion with one antibody (typically PC61.5) and subsequent detection with another CD25 antibody. Applications Reported: This eBio3C7 (3C7) antibody has been reported for use in flow cytometric analysis. Applications Tested: This eBio3C7 (3C7) antibody has been tested by flow cytometric analysis of mouse splenocytes. This can be used at less than or equal to 1 μg per test. A test is defined as the amount (μg) of antibody that will stain a cell sample in a final volume of 100 μL. Cell number should be determined empirically but can range from 10^5 to 10^8 cells/test. It is recommended that the antibody be carefully titrated for optimal performance in the assay of interest. eFluor™ 450 is an alternative to Pacific Blue™.
